  • 5.0 out of 5 stars from William Shriver -- Great Edition for the Intermediate Learner : This edition of THERESE RAQUIN is set up for you to read in French without ever having to resort to a dictionary. It marks the more difficult words of each line, then defines them directly across in the margin. It also has footnotes that define full phrases and give comment on social context, etc. Finally, it contains a French-English glossary in the back for many of the other words in the novel. ( Reviewed in the United States on March 10, 2012 )

  • 5.0 out of 5 stars from David Bisset -- Dark Paris : The translation, introduction and notes by Robin Buds are excellent. This is an intense, claustrophobic novel firmly set within historic Paris with the Seine as an omnipresent element. It is more than a melodrama. In spite of the abuse which Zola received on its publication, it is intrinsically moralistic. The writing is painterly, but with little relief chiaroscuro. ( Reviewed in the United Kingdom on May 11, 2019 )
